Playing Record 1981-1990 Wins Rank: 89 Full Name: Terry Jon Francona Born: April 22,1959 Place: Aberdeen,South Dakota Height: 6-1 Weight: 190 Bats: L Throws: L High School: New Brighton (New Brighton,PA) College: University of Arizona Drafted: Selected by Chicago Cubs in 2nd Round (38th overall) of 1977 amateur entry draft (June-Reg)....Selected by Montreal Expos in 1st Round (22nd overall) of 1980 amateur entry draft (June-Reg) | Manager Information: Wins Rank is based on win totals since 1903. TBC does not have data prior to 1903. A manager who was fired during a given year may still display playoff information even though he did not participate, as this field is retrieved from team data. Awards data has some minor league data but it is generally incomplete. It is complete for major league data. TBC only has Major League managerial records. Related Links: Managers Index |
| Year | Team Name | League | G | W | L | PCT | GBL | Rank | Playoffs | ||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
| 1997 | Philadelphia Phillies | NL | 162 | 68 | 94 | .420 | 33.0 | 5 | |||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
| 1998 | Philadelphia Phillies | NL | 162 | 75 | 87 | .463 | 31.0 | 3 | |||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
| 1999 | Philadelphia Phillies | NL | 162 | 77 | 85 | .475 | 26.0 | 3 | |||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
| 2000 | Philadelphia Phillies | NL | 162 | 65 | 97 | .401 | 30.0 | 5 | |||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
| 2004 | Boston Red Sox | AL | 162 | 98 | 64 | .605 | 3.0 | 2 | Won World Series (Cardinals) | ||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
| 2005 | Boston Red Sox | AL | 162 | 95 | 67 | .586 | - | 2 | Lost ALDS (Red Sox) | ||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
| 2006 | Boston Red Sox | AL | 162 | 86 | 76 | .531 | 11.0 | 3 | |||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
| Totals: | 1134 | 564 | 570 | .497 | |||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
